Floor 6 of the Marwick Building opens Monday for all Pelton Analytics staff. New starters: visitors must be pre-registered, escorted at all times, and signed out by 18:00. No tailgating through the stairwell doors. Hot desks are first-come; lockers require your own padlock. The lift requires a pass after 19:00. Use the code below at the floor turnstile.

door code, tajof-kageg: bdg-QVDCE-3

**14:22** — Archive job for cold storage buckets kicked off by Marnix on the Driftvault cluster. Three buckets moved to glacier tier; retention flags verified. **14:47** — Checksum mismatch on bucket `ledger-cold-03`; job halted automatically. **15:10** — Root cause: stale manifest cached by the Ossify agent. Manifest regenerated, re-run succeeded. **15:31** — All buckets sealed, access policies locked to read-only. No data loss. For audit correlation, the sealing run emitted the trace token recorded below.

session token of kahog-bahif = htk9_f63daec35

## Build Provenance — Portionly

Portionly, the recipe-scaling calculator, ships only from the Ovenline pipeline. No local builds reach production. Each artifact is signed at the Kettleworth stage and verified before deploy. Contractors: never hand-patch a binary; open a change request instead. Provenance records live ninety days. To confirm what's actually running, compare the deployed artifact against the value shown below.

build token for tawif-bahip: htk31_68bba16e1afabfef4ecc69408c06f16

MINUTES — Management Meeting, Ostrel Systems

Attendees: Varn, Delacq, Imber. Topic: new "Quartz" subscription tier.

Decisions: Quartz approved for Q3 pilot in the Ledenmark region. Pricing set one step above Standard. Support staffing to be reviewed by Delacq. Churn modelling due next session. Marketing copy pending legal sign-off.

Action: Imber to circulate pilot metrics weekly. The board should treat the following note as strictly confidential.

board note of tagug-hahag: Praionax Logistics is in early talks to buy Julaxek Group for about $36.3 million. The Julmir launch date is March 1, and nothing goes to the press before then.